Ingredients
– 1 ½ cups whole wheat flour
– 1 teaspoon baking soda
– ½ teaspoon baking powder
– ¼ teaspoon salt
– ½ cup unsweetened applesauce
– ½ cup mashed ripe bananas (about 1 large banana)
– 2 large eggs
– 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
– ¼ cup honey or agave syrup (optional)
– ½ cup unsweetened cocoa powder (for chocolate cupcakes)
Step-by-Step Instructions
Crafting these delightful Sugar Free Cupcakes is an enjoyable process. Follow these simple steps to create your batch:
1. Preheat Oven: Set your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a cupcake tin with paper liners.
2. Mix Dry Ingredients: In a medium bowl, combine whole wheat flour, baking soda, baking powder, salt, and (if making) cocoa powder. Whisk together until evenly mixed.
3. Combine Wet Ingredients: In another bowl, mix the applesauce, mashed bananas, eggs, and vanilla extract until well blended. If you prefer extra sweetness, add honey or agave syrup.
4. Combine Mixtures: Gradually add the dry mixture to the wet ingredients, stirring gently until just combined. Avoid over-mixing.
5. Fill Cupcake Liners: Pour the batter into the prepared cupcake liners, filling each about two-thirds full.
6. Bake: Place the tin in the preheated oven and bake for 20-25 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
7. Cool: Once baked, remove the cupcakes from the oven and let them cool in the tin for about 10 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
8. Frosting Option: If desired, top the cooled cupcakes with a sugar-free frosting or a dollop of whipped cream.

Recipe Variation
Feel free to get creative! Here are a few variations you can try:
1. Lemon Zest Cupcakes: Add the zest of one lemon to the batter for a refreshing citrus flavor.
2. Carrot Cake Cupcakes: Mix in 1 cup of grated carrots for a delightful carrot cake variation.
3. Pumpkin Spice Cupcakes: Substitute the mashed banana with 1 cup of pumpkin puree and add pumpkin spice for a fall-inspired treat.
4. Chocolate Chip Option: Incorporate sugar-free chocolate chips for an extra chocolatey bite.
5. Nutty Flavor: Add chopped walnuts or pecans to the batter for added crunch and flavor.
Freezing and Storage
– Storage: Keep your Sugar Free Cupcakes in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days for optimal freshness.
– Freezing: You can freeze un-frosted cupcakes for up to 3 months. Wrap them individually in plastic wrap and place them in a freezer-safe bag. To enjoy, thaw at room temperature before serving.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I replace whole wheat flour with other flours?
Yes, you can use almond flour or oat flour, but it may alter the texture slightly.
Are these cupcakes suitable for diabetics?
Yes, using natural sweeteners in place of sugar makes them a great option for those looking to manage their sugar intake.
Can I make these cupcakes vegan?
Absolutely! Substitute eggs with flax eggs (1 tablespoon flaxseed meal + 2.5 tablespoons water per egg) and use plant-based applesauce.
How should I store leftover cupcakes?
Keep them covered at room temperature. For longer storage, refrigerate them in an airtight container.
Can I frost these cupcakes with sugar-free frosting?
Yes, there are many sugar-free frosting recipes that pair well with these cupcakes, or you can use whipped coconut cream.
